  • How are payments applied?
  • If you are in an Income Based Repayment plan, payments are applied to accrued interest, outstanding fees and then principal balance.

    For all other repayment plans or statuses, payments are applied to accrued fees, accrued interest and then principal balance.

    Payments cannot be applied to the principal balance only if there is accrued interest or outstanding fees on the account.

  • How is the daily interest calculated on my loan?
  • The formula to calculate daily interest is:

    Interest rate * current principal balance / 365.25 = daily interest

    Example: A loan has a $15,000 current principal balance and a 6% interest rate

    $15,000*.06 / 365.25 = 2.46406…. (round to $2.47)

  • Can I prepay all of my interest?
  • No, interest accrues daily on your student loan from the day it is disbursed until the loan is paid in full.

  • What is capitalized interest?
  • Capitalized interest is accrued interest that is added to your principal balance. Interest may be capitalized at the end of some payment plans, deferments or forbearances.

  • Can I make a payment to only the principal balance on my account?
  • Payments cannot be applied to the principal balance only if there is accrued interest or outstanding fees on the account.

    If payment is made greater than the minimum amount due, the additional amount will be applied to your principal balance after all outstanding interest and fees are paid.

  • Why did so much of my payment get applied to interest?
  • Interest accrues daily for the life of the loans, until they are paid in full. The variance you see is due to the number of days between payments, which can change the amount of accrued interest.

  • Is there a penalty if I pay my loan off early?
  • No. There is no penalty for paying your loan off early.
